I found that sides of the lower part of fingers are less painful and work well for me.
I started by testing 6 times per day i.e. before and 2hrs after every meal, until I knew which foods to avoid.
After that I only tested occasionally or when I was eating something new.
At first I would change lancets every 1 or 2 days, now I go for weeks with the same one since it is used so infrequently. I have even seen people joke about changing lancet every St Swithin's day!
